There are four primary ways to track whale activities, which include monitoring known whale addresses, order books, sudden changes in market capitalization and trades on crypto exchanges. Whales are held responsible for sudden price fluctuations in the crypto and traditional markets every so often. Given their capability to manipulate market prices, it becomes paramount for the general Bitcoin (BTC) investors to understand the nuances that make one a whale and their overall impact on trading.Wallet addresses that contain large amounts of BTC are identified as Bitcoin whales.
